* In a "[[Blue-Eyes]]" Deck, "[[Blue-Eyes White Dragon]]" can be discarded as cost, so that it can be Special Summoned by "[[Return of the Dragon Lords]]", "[[Azure-Eyes Silver Dragon]]", "[[Master with Eyes of Blue]]", etc.
 +
** Also, it can be retrieved with "[[The White Stone of Ancients]]".

* In a "[[Dark World]]" Deck, this card can be used to set-up the Special Summon of "[[Grapha, Dragon Lord of Dark World]]".

* This card can add some draw power in "[[Gishki]]" Decks, by discarding "[[Evigishki Soul Ogre]]" or "[[Evigishki Levianima]]", which can be retrieved by "[[Gishki Aquamirror]]". The same purpose can be achieved in "[[Sylvan]]", "[[Darklord]]" and "[[Fire King]]" Decks, by discarding "[[Sylvan Hermitree]]", "[[Darklord Superbia]]" or "[[Fire King High Avatar Garunix]]". Those monsters can be Special Summoned by "[[Miracle Fertilizer]]", "[[Darklord Contact]]" and "[[Circle of the Fire Kings]]", respectively.
